Job Description
Role Overview:
We are seeking a Manager, Payments with experience in Financial Services and Payments (FinTech). This specialist will work closely with our Sia colleagues and clients’ payments and FinTech teams, leading cross-functional regulatory remediation initiatives, develop solutions to optimize payment activities and products, and participate in business development initiatives.

Hybrid Workplace Guidelines
Sia is committed to providing a flexible workplace environment that supports client, business, and market needs. Consultants located in our primary market office locations—New York City, Charlotte, Seattle, and San Francisco are expected to live within a reasonable commuting distance and attend the office at least three days per week. For applicants in other markets, including those without a local office, we offer more flexible in-person requirements to accommodate your location.
